Why Hill’s Science Plan Kitten Dry Food?

Hill’s Science Plan Kitten Dry Food is a precisely balanced nutritional starting point to give your kitten the best springboard into a healthful life. The delicious chicken flavour will ensure your kitten gobbles up every last kibble, which is packed with DHA from fish oil for healthy brain and eye development. It’s also made with high-quality protein to feed their muscle development, and is fortified with balanced minerals to help their bones and teeth grow healthy and strong.

It’s suitable for kittens under the age of one year old.

What are the nutrients in Hill’s Science Plan Kitten Dry Food?

  • High-quality protein for lean muscle development
  • DHA from fish oil for healthy brain and eye development
  • Minerals for strong bones and teeth
  • Balanced nutrients
  • High-quality ingredients for the high energy needs of kittens

Ingredients

Chicken and turkey meal, maize, animal fat, digest, minerals, fish oil, dried beet pulp, flaxseed, vegetable oil, cellulose.

Feeding guide — Kitten

 

1-3 Months

4-6 Months

7-12 Months

Actual Kitten body weight kg

Dry grams

Dry grams

Dry grams

0.5 30
1 50 40
1.5 65 55 45
2 85 70 55
2.5 80 65
3 95 75
3.5 105 85
4 95
4.5 100
5 110

HELPFUL TIPS

  • Adjust feeding amounts as necessary to maintain optimal weight. If you are unsure, ask your veterinarian.
  • New to this food? Mix increasing amounts of your pet’s new food with decreasing amounts of the old food over a 7-day period.
  • Keep fresh water available at all times!
  • Your pets nutritional needs may change as they age. Ask your vet at every checkup.

Typical Analysis

4253 kcal/kg (425 kcal/cup)

Protein 39.6
Fat 25
Carbohydrate / NFE 26.3
Crude Fiber 1.6
Crude Ash 7.6
Calcium 1.34
Phospohorus 1.12
Potassium 0.87
Sodium 0.51
Magnesium 0.111
Taurine 0.21
Vitamin A 11337 IU/kg
Vitamin C 110 ppm
Vitamin D 1101 IU/kg
Vitamin E 658 IU/kg
DHA 0.152
Omega-3-fatty acids 1
Omega-6-fatty acids 3.87
Beta-carotene 2.50 ppm
